Output 953dfa8d7f3f3804ce242b9d6aab527249cf17f26ae49bbbba2fb9603d911eca:1

value
47978632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78b6289be412487a1abc5db598d39bdb1161076e OP_EQUAL
address
3ChHEAdQejPRB1c1qbcowPvhPTGUf9DfcT
transaction
953dfa8d7f3f3804ce242b9d6aab527249cf17f26ae49bbbba2fb9603d911eca
confirmations
372591
spent
true